How do you handle situations where there are conflicting requirements between regulatory compliance and operational efficiency in health information management?

Sample answer to the question

When faced with conflicting requirements between regulatory compliance and operational efficiency in health information management, I believe in taking a balanced approach. First and foremost, I prioritize patient safety and ensure that all regulatory requirements are met. However, I also understand the importance of operational efficiency in delivering effective healthcare services. To address this, I would analyze the situation, evaluate the potential impact on both compliance and efficiency, and then seek input from stakeholders. By involving key stakeholders, such as compliance officers, healthcare professionals, and IT experts, we can collectively find solutions that meet both regulatory requirements and operational needs. I would focus on implementing streamlined processes, leveraging technology where appropriate, and continuously monitoring and evaluating the effectiveness of our approach to ensure ongoing compliance and operational efficiency.

A more solid answer

When faced with conflicting requirements between regulatory compliance and operational efficiency in health information management, I approach the situation by first conducting a thorough analysis. I carefully review the regulatory requirements and operational needs to understand the scope of the conflict. Next, I involve key stakeholders, such as compliance officers, healthcare professionals, and IT experts, in order to gather different perspectives and expertise. By working collaboratively, we can identify potential solutions that strike a balance between compliance and efficiency. For example, we may explore the use of technology to automate certain compliance tasks and streamline workflows. Additionally, I prioritize ongoing communication and training to ensure that all staff members are aware of the regulatory requirements and understand their role in achieving compliance. Regular audits and monitoring systems would also be implemented to proactively identify any issues and address them promptly. Overall, my focus would be on maintaining compliance while optimizing operational efficiency to provide the best possible patient care.

Why this is a more solid answer:

The solid answer provided a more detailed approach to handling conflicting requirements, including analyzing the situation, involving key stakeholders, and utilizing technology. It also mentioned communication, training, audits, and monitoring systems as important strategies for maintaining compliance and efficiency.

An exceptional answer

In my experience, conflicting requirements between regulatory compliance and operational efficiency in health information management often arise due to evolving regulations and technological advancements. To effectively handle such situations, I would adopt a proactive approach. Firstly, I would stay up-to-date with the latest regulatory changes by following industry publications, attending conferences, and participating in professional associations. This would enable me to anticipate potential conflicts and take preemptive measures to align operational processes with compliance requirements. Secondly, I would establish a cross-functional team comprising representatives from compliance, IT, and operational departments. This team would meet regularly to discuss emerging challenges and develop innovative solutions that address both compliance and efficiency. Moreover, I would emphasize the importance of ongoing training and education for all staff members to ensure awareness of changes in regulations and best practices. By fostering a culture of continuous learning, we can create a highly adaptable workforce that is capable of proactively managing conflicting requirements. Lastly, I would implement robust monitoring systems and data analytics tools to identify any gaps or areas of improvement in our compliance and efficiency efforts. By regularly evaluating key performance indicators and conducting internal audits, we can quickly identify and address any issues. Ultimately, my goal would be to establish a harmonious balance between regulatory compliance and operational efficiency by leveraging technology, fostering collaboration, and promoting a culture of continuous improvement.

Why this is an exceptional answer:

The exceptional answer provided a proactive approach to handling conflicting requirements, including staying up-to-date with regulatory changes, establishing a cross-functional team, emphasizing ongoing training, and implementing robust monitoring systems. It also highlighted the importance of fostering a culture of continuous learning and improvement.

How to prepare for this question

  • Stay informed about the latest regulatory changes in health information management by following industry publications and attending conferences.
  • Develop a strong understanding of health information privacy laws, such as HIPAA, and the legal aspects of health information.
  • Enhance your analytical and problem-solving abilities by actively seeking opportunities to work on complex projects or cases.
  • Develop strong leadership and communication skills by taking on leadership roles or participating in relevant training programs.
  • Stay updated with healthcare technology and data management trends by exploring online resources, attending webinars, or joining professional associations.

What interviewers are evaluating

  • Analytical and problem-solving abilities
  • Knowledge of health information privacy laws
  • Ability to lead and manage staff effectively
